Types of Blood Cancer
Before exploring symptoms, it is helpful to know the main types of blood cancer. Each behaves differently and may produce slightly different signs.
- Leukemia: A cancer of the bone marrow and blood, often causing an overgrowth of abnormal white blood cells.
- Lymphoma: A cancer that affects the lymphatic system, which is a key part of the immune system.
- Multiple Myeloma: A cancer of plasma cells, a type of white blood cell responsible for making antibodies.
Knowing these types helps in understanding why symptoms may vary and why diagnosis is sometimes complex.

Steps in Diagnosis
Diagnosing blood cancer involves several steps. Doctors use a combination of physical exams, lab tests, and imaging studies to confirm the disease. Here are the main methods:
- Medical History and Physical Exam: The first step is usually a discussion about symptoms, lifestyle, and family history. The doctor also checks the body for swollen lymph nodes, enlarged organs, or unusual bruises.
- Blood Tests: Blood tests are vital in diagnosis. A complete blood count (CBC) measures the levels of red blood cells, white blood cells, and platelets. Abnormal numbers may point to a problem in the bone marrow.
- Bone Marrow Tests: In some cases, doctors take a sample of bone marrow using a thin needle. This test shows whether cancer cells are present and helps determine the exact type of blood cancer.
- Imaging Tests: Scans such as CT, MRI, or PET may be used to check for enlarged lymph nodes or organ involvement. These tests help doctors understand how far the cancer has spread.
- Biopsy: For suspected lymphoma, doctors may remove a lymph node or part of it for detailed study. A biopsy provides clear evidence of cancer cells and their type.

Challenges in Diagnosis
Despite advances, diagnosing blood cancer can be challenging. Symptoms often overlap with other illnesses, which can delay medical attention. In some cases, blood counts may appear normal in the early stages, leading to further confusion.
These challenges highlight the importance of patient awareness and regular check-ups, especially for those with a family history of cancer or other risk factors.
Advances in Diagnostic Tools
Modern science is bringing more accurate tools to detect blood cancer earlier. Genetic testing can now identify specific mutations linked to certain cancers. These tests not only confirm the diagnosis but also guide doctors in choosing the best treatment.
Flow cytometry and molecular testing are also being used to study cancer cells in detail. These tools give doctors valuable information about how aggressive the cancer is and how it might respond to therapy.

What Are Medical Weight Loss Programs?
Medical weight loss programs are structured plans supervised by healthcare professionals, such as doctors, dietitians, or nurses. Unlike commercial diet plans or fitness apps, these programs combine medical evaluation, personalized nutrition, physical activity guidance, and sometimes prescription medications or therapies.
The goal of these programs is to help participants lose weight safely while addressing underlying health issues like diabetes, high blood pressure, or obesity-related conditions. Programs vary depending on the clinic, patient needs, and available treatments, but most focus on sustainable, long-term results rather than quick fixes.
Common Components of Medical Weight Loss Programs
Medical weight loss programs often include several components:
1. Health Assessments
Before starting, patients undergo a complete medical evaluation. This may include blood tests, body composition measurements, and consultations about lifestyle, eating habits, and medical history. These assessments help tailor the program to the individual’s needs.
2. Personalized Diet Plans
Registered dietitians often create meal plans based on caloric needs, food preferences, and medical conditions. Plans focus on balanced nutrition, portion control, and long-term sustainability.
3. Exercise Guidance
Many programs include personalized physical activity recommendations. Certified trainers or physiotherapists may design exercise routines that match fitness levels and mobility.
4. Prescription Medications
Some programs use FDA-approved medications to support weight loss. These drugs are prescribed by doctors and monitored closely for safety and effectiveness.
5. Behavioral Counseling
Mental health support is essential in medical weight loss. Programs often include counseling to address emotional eating, stress management, and lifestyle changes.
6. Ongoing Monitoring
Regular check-ins help track progress, adjust diet or medication, and address challenges. Continuous monitoring ensures patients lose weight safely.

Risks and Considerations
While medical weight loss programs can be effective, they are not without risks. Understanding potential concerns helps patients make informed decisions:
- Medication Side Effects: Prescription weight loss medications may cause side effects like nausea, digestive issues, or increased heart rate. Doctors monitor patients closely to minimize risks.
- Nutritional Deficiencies: Improperly balanced diets or extreme calorie restrictions can lead to vitamin or mineral deficiencies if not carefully planned.
- Emotional Challenges: Changing eating habits and lifestyle can be stressful. Some participants may experience frustration or anxiety during the process.
- Cost: Medical weight loss programs can be expensive, and some services may not be covered by health insurance.
- Unscrupulous Clinics: Not all clinics follow proper medical guidelines. It is important to choose reputable clinics with licensed professionals to ensure safety.

Understanding Virtual Medical Assistants
Virtual medical assistants are trained professionals or AI-powered tools that support healthcare workflows from remote locations. They handle tasks such as scheduling appointments, updating patient records, managing billing, responding to basic patient queries, and helping doctors with reports. Their job is to reduce administrative pressure and make daily operations faster and more organized. This allows medical staff to spend more time with patients and less time on repetitive tasks.
Virtual assistants come in different forms. Some are real human assistants who work online, while others are advanced digital tools powered by artificial intelligence. Many clinics prefer a blend of both because it offers accuracy, speed, and human understanding.
